Caio Kfouri Kaneoya

3×3 · top 60.3% of 284,439 all-time · competing since December 2012 · 2012KANE01

Caio Kfouri Kaneoya has been competing for 14 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 28.75, set at SESC Pompeia 2013, puts him in the top 60.3%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 4,300th in Brazil. Across 2 competitions since December 2012, he has put 15 official solves on the record across one event. His 3×3 best has come down from 33.71 in December 2012 to 28.75, a 15% improvement. Caio has entered two competitions.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
